Output 3f24b0e1ffa548f38a2a2669cc7542a30ab63427a599530e278ceb17a4ba42d6:2

value
21059552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c142aa1231a815b729fb35fc081350b703a5ed98 OP_EQUAL
address
MRX2WNb53nFevoMjGpwPfraucV71VW2p63
transaction
3f24b0e1ffa548f38a2a2669cc7542a30ab63427a599530e278ceb17a4ba42d6
spent
true